Are your domes making your ears itch? It's a common problem! Fortunately, there are simple things you can do to find relief and keep your ears feeling great. Begin by choosing the right size dome for their. A good fit is key to preventing irritation. Make sure to clean your domes regularly with a mild soap and water solution. Rinse them thoroughly and let them air dry completely before putting them back in. Avoid using alcohol or other harsh chemicals, as these can irritate the skin.

In case of your ears continue to itch after trying these tips, reach out to a doctor to rule out any underlying medical conditions.
